BASIC FUNCTION : Perform a variety of highly difficult, technical duties requiring excellent communication skills; utilize specialized knowledge and independent judgment involving frequent and responsible public contact; plan, organize and coordinate a program for providing case management services to students in various career vocational education or other education programs.

REPRESENTATIVE DUTIES : (Incumbents may perform any combination of the essential functions shown below. This position description is not intended to be an exhaustive list of all duties, knowledge, or abilities associated with this classification, but is intended to accurately reflect the principal job elements).

E = Essential Functions

  • Perform a variety of highly difficult, technical duties requiring excellent communication skills; utilize specialized knowledge and independent judgment involving frequent and responsible public contact; plan, organize and coordinate a program for providing case management services to students in various career vocational or other education programs. E
  • May train and direct assigned staff and participate in the interview and selection of new employees; process personnel records; make recommendations concerning staffing utilizing District policies and procedures. E
  • Plan and implement a comprehensive program of needed services for students in association with the appropriate District department and various Federal, State and local agencies. E
  • Work with site staff to monitor the attendance, grades and work of students. E
  • Conduct research, analyze data and compile reports to improve the effectiveness of the case management services. E
  • Provide assistance in problem solving related to economic needs. E
  • Organize parent support groups and provide assistance for vocational training or counseling services. E
  • Make home visits as required. E
  • Attend meetings within the District and with outside agencies to provide for the mutual assistance and support for individuals enrolled in various career vocational education programs or other District education programs. E
  • Promote educational programs, cooperation, conflict resolution, self-esteem, goal setting, academic achievement and attendance to identified students. E
  • Operate a computer to input, output, update, and access a variety of records and information; generate reports, records, lists and summaries from computer database. E
  • Provide excellent customer service by establishing positive relationships with community agencies and organizations, District personnel and others; respond to phone calls, e-mails, letters, and other communications. E
  • Promote teamwork by sharing knowledge, cooperating with others, participating in meetings and work groups, and supporting the goals and objectives of the District. E
  • Communicate with students, parents, teachers, District personnel, and outside organizations to coordinate activities, exchange information, determine needs, and resolve issues or concerns. E
  • Perform related duties as assigned.
